Clinical Application of a Revised Screw Technique via the C1 Posterior Arch and Lateral Mass in the Pediatric Population

The PET is an effective alternative for pediatric AAI when the height of the C1 posterior arch is <4 mm. Because of the higher screw entry point through the C1 posterior arch, there is effective biomechanical stability and less irritation of the venous plexus and C2 nerve root.
